Transaction 2e840bf68a97a331c4c5d4f6158ee18ee54e63e769c403ba508120f0d2c820c5
1 Input
1 Output
-
2e840bf68a97a331c4c5d4f6158ee18ee54e63e769c403ba508120f0d2c820c5:0
- value
- 2296881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4d78e62e6cf14c0d4ead32178bdb2e65c7ec43f OP_EQUAL
- address
- 3Q1d2TVECGqnjE3TF54ezg46ap9H9dgcV7